So, what exactly is rigid transformation? At its core, it involves adopting a more structured and deliberate approach to business operations. This means creating clear processes and protocols for decision-making, reducing complexity, and streamlining operations. The goal is to create a more stable foundation for growth and innovation by minimizing unnecessary changes and maintaining focus. By doing so, businesses can build resilience and respond better to external shockwaves.

Rigid transformation is gaining attention in the US due to the increasing need for businesses to adapt quickly to shifting market conditions. Companies are facing unprecedented challenges, such as digital disruption, changing consumer preferences, and global economic uncertainty. As a result, traditional flexible business models are no longer sufficient, and a more rigid approach is being considered. This shift is driven by the recognition that companies must be more deliberate and structured in their decision-making process to stay competitive.
